When it comes to pool maintenance, the key is understanding the role of different chemicals. The three most important chemical factors for pool water safety are pH levels, chlorine levels, and alkalinity. Maintaining these within prescribed limits prevents the growth of harmful bacteria and keeps the water sparkling clean.
The pH level of pool water indicates its acidity or alkalinity. Ideally, pool water should maintain a pH level between 7.2 and 7.8. This range ensures comfort for swimmers and prevents corrosion of pool equipment. Levels outside this range can lead to skin and eye irritation for swimmers. Test the water frequently, especially after heavy usage or a rainstorm, to ensure the pH level remains consistent.
Chlorine is another important element in pool water maintenance. It acts as a disinfectant, killing harmful bacteria and algae that may accumulate in the water. The recommended chlorine level for pool water is between 1.0 and 3.0 parts per million (ppm). Too little chlorine means inadequate sanitation; too much can lead to skin irritations and a strong chemical smell. Regular testing will help maintain this balance, and frequent additions of chlorine will be required during periods of heavy usage.
Alkalinity acts as a buffer for the pH levels, preventing drastic changes in water conditions. Total alkalinity should be maintained between 80 and 120 ppm. Keeping alkalinity within this range stabilizes pH levels, helping to minimize fluctuations that can arise from various environmental and chemical contributions. Use appropriate alkalinity increasers or reducers when needed to maintain this balance.
A frequently overlooked element in pool maintenance is calcium hardness. Calcium helps protect pool surfaces and equipment from corrosion and etching. Swimming pool water should have calcium levels between 200 and 400 ppm. Balancing calcium hardness within this range is crucial to avoid scaling on pool surfaces or cloudiness in the water.
For pool owners, proper chemical storage is equally important. Store chemicals in a cool, dry place, away from direct sunlight, and always in their original containers. Improper storage can lead to dangerous chemical reactions or degradation of the product itself.
